The 1898 Calgary municipal election was held on December 12, 1898 to elect a Mayor and nine Councilors to sit on the fifteenth Calgary City Council from January 3, 1899 to January 2, 1900.[1]

Background

Voting rights were provided to any male, single woman, or widowed British subject over twenty-one years of age who are assessed on the last revised assessment roll with a minimum property value of $200.

The election was held under multiple non-transferable vote where each elector was able to cast a ballot for the mayor and up to three ballots for separate councillors with a voter's designated ward.[2]

By-elections

Councilor George Albert Allen submitted his resignation to City Council effective April 20, 1899.[7] William Henry Cushing won a by-election held on May 8, 1899 defeating Crispin E. Smith 52-22.[8]
